Getting There

  • Walking

    From the Little India MRT Station, exit towards Serangoon Road. Walk east along Serangoon Road for about 10 minutes until you reach the junction with Geylang Road. Continue straight, and then turn left onto Geylang Road. After about 5 minutes, you will reach the junction with East Coast Road. Turn right onto East Coast Road and walk for about 15 minutes. You will arrive in the Katong area, known for its rich Peranakan culture and delicious food.

  • Bus

    From Little India, walk to the nearest bus stop, 'Tekka Centre'. Catch bus number 65, 66, or 196, which will take you towards Marine Parade. Stay on the bus for about 15-20 minutes, and get off at the 'Katong' stop. From there, it's a short walk to explore the Katong district.

  • Train and Bus Combination

    Start at Little India MRT Station and take the North East Line towards Punggol. Change at Dhoby Ghaut MRT Station to the Circle Line towards HarbourFront. Get off at the 'Dakota' station. From Dakota MRT, take bus number 43 or 135 and get off at the 'Katong' stop. This will bring you close to the heart of the Katong area.

Discover more about Katong

Nestled along the eastern coast of Singapore, Katong is a vibrant neighborhood that showcases the rich tapestry of the city's Peranakan heritage. Known for its beautifully preserved shophouses adorned with intricate tile work and vibrant colors, this area is a feast for the eyes and a delight for the senses. As you stroll through the streets, you'll notice the unique blend of traditional and modern influences that define Katong's character, making it a perfect destination for tourists looking to explore Singapore's cultural landscape. One of the highlights of Katong is its culinary scene, which is steeped in history and tradition. The area is famous for its Peranakan cuisine, a delicious fusion of Chinese and Malay flavors. Be sure to try local delicacies like Laksa, a spicy coconut noodle soup, and Kueh, a variety of colorful sweet treats. Many eateries in Katong have been family-run for generations, offering authentic recipes that transport you back in time. With numerous cafes and restaurants lining the streets, food enthusiasts are bound to discover something new and exciting. In addition to its culinary offerings, Katong is also home to several cultural landmarks, including the famous Katong Antique House, which showcases the history and lifestyle of the Peranakan community. Visitors can also explore the nearby East Coast Park for a relaxing day by the beach or indulge in some retail therapy at local boutiques. Katong is more than just a neighborhood; it’s a cultural experience that invites you to immerse yourself in the rich history and flavors of Singapore.
